Ajou’s Professor Kyo Beum Lee wins the Academic Award from the Korean Institute of Electrical Engineers

2015-12-14


Ajou University’s Professor Kyo Beum Lee (Department of Electrical and Computer Engineering, right in above picture) won the Academic Award from the Korean Institute of Electrical Engineers (KIEE) during its regular General Meeting, which was held on December 11th in the Korean Federation of Science and Technology Societies' building.


KIEE presents academic awards to researchers who have contributed to the development of electrical engineering by having many papers published in its journal over the past five years. Professor Lee also received a plaque of appreciation in acknowledgement of his contributions to the growth of the journal, which is listed on the Science Citation Index.


Professor Lee said, “I would like to thank the graduate students in my laboratory who have worked hard in a challenging environment in which a limited number of students had to deal with many projects,” adding, “I believe KIEE expected me to work even harder when it gave me this award, and I will make every effort to meet the expectation.”


Established in 1947, KIEE is one of the largest academic societies in South Korea with about 10,000 regular members. Its research activities cover five areas – power engineering, electrical machinery and energy conversion systems, electro-physics and applications, information and control, and electrical facilities. KIEE aims to contribute to industrial advancement by promoting academic activities and developing relevant technologies in the field of electrical engineering.
